In the first single since the re-recorded release of her first two albums, JoJo goes deep for her new song named after her, “Joanna.”
Joanna touches on moments in JoJo’s life, her life in general. Things she has heard, felt, and dealt with. A personal flection and love letter. Personal lyrics, mixed with simple guitar chords, and JoJo’s angelic voice makes a loving song.
